1. Marble Dining Tables for Instant Sophistication

Marble Dining Tables for Instant Sophistication

Nothing says luxury quite like a marble dining table. The smooth surface and natural veining create an effortlessly elegant look that instantly upgrades any dining room.

White marble works beautifully with gold accents and soft neutral tones. Black marble adds dramatic modern energy for a bold designer inspired vibe.

Pair the table with upholstered dining chairs and warm lighting for a balanced, cozy atmosphere.

Budget Tip: Choose faux marble tables for a similar high end aesthetic at a lower cost.


2. Statement Chandeliers That Steal the Show

Statement Chandeliers That Steal the Show

A stunning chandelier can completely transform your dining room. Oversized lighting creates a focal point while adding warmth and glamour.

Crystal chandeliers bring timeless elegance, while modern sculptural fixtures give your space a trendy luxury feel. Brass and matte black finishes are especially popular in contemporary homes.

Layer the lighting with wall sconces or candles for a soft Pinterest-inspired glow.

14. Layered Lighting for Cozy Luxury

 Layered Lighting for Cozy Luxury

The secret to a truly elegant dining room is layered lighting. Instead of relying on one overhead light, combine multiple light sources.

Use:

  • Chandeliers
  • Table lamps
  • Wall sconces
  • Candles
  • LED accent lighting

This creates warmth, depth, and a relaxing atmosphere perfect for entertaining.

19. Statement Mirrors for a Bigger Space

Statement Mirrors for a Bigger Space

Mirrors are one of the easiest ways to make a dining room feel larger and brighter.

Oversized mirrors reflect natural light while adding elegant visual impact. Gold or black frames work beautifully in modern luxury interiors.

Place mirrors across from windows to maximize brightness.

Lighting Ideas That Feel Expensive

Warm lighting instantly makes a dining room feel more inviting and luxurious.

Use:

  • Warm white bulbs
  • Dimmer switches
  • Candles
  • Layered lighting fixtures

Avoid overly bright cool-toned lighting.
